Ciena. has filed a patent for systems and methods that characterize optical fibers using nonlinear measurements of shaped Amplified Spontaneous Emission (ASE) signals. The method involves receiving ASE signals, measuring their spectral shape after propagation through the fiber, and determining fiber parameters based on the measured spectral shape. The patent application (Publication Number: US20240031022A1) describes a method and system for analyzing an Amplified Spontaneous Emission (ASE) signal transmitted over an optical fiber. The method involves receiving the ASE signal, measuring the broadened spectral shape of the signal due to propagation over the fiber, and determining various parameters of the optical fiber based on this analysis. These parameters can include dispersion, nonlinearity, and fiber type, which can be crucial for optimizing the performance of optical systems operating over the fiber.

Furthermore, the system described in the patent application includes an optical receiver connected to the optical fiber and circuitry for measuring the spectral shape of the ASE signal and determining the fiber parameters. The system enables simultaneous measurements of dual polarizations over the fiber and can be used in various applications such as optical amplifiers and networks. By accurately determining the fiber parameters, the system can account for unknown losses or mixed fiber types, providing valuable insights for modeling, link budgeting, and performance optimization of optical systems.
